Healthcare companies produce vast amounts of raw information, commonly referred to as huge data, which can uncover invisible layouts and insightful perspectives to support informed decision-making. Data-driven decisions tend to be more reliable than those based on intuition, as they leverage large-scale datasets. Exploratory Data Analysis (EDA) plays a key role in this process by helping identify errors, recognize data characteristics, validate assumptions, and examine relationships between variables. In this context, EDA involves examining data without relying on statistical modeling or drawing formal conclusions. Analysts across various fields use EDA to uncover patterns and make informed forecasts. Recently, data analytics has become more accessible and increasingly important in healthcare, particularly for addressing disease outbreaks and emergencies. EDA serves as a foundational step in data analysis and supports the healthcare sector by enhancing treatments and promoting preventive care.
